I saved and scheduled a search by the name index usage. I am trying to use summary indexing but cannot get the results displayed. I have selected the default index as summary.

In in order to test the summary indexing performance, i am using the following search

index=summary search_name="index usage". The screen displayes no matching data.

If this information is useful, I have tried to schedule the search at evry 9:00 a.m.

Your help is highly recommended as I have been working on this issue for the past two weeks and still unable to resolve the issue.

  • look at all your summary searches results with index=summary | stats count by search_name
  • try with underscore instead of spaces index=summary search_name="index_usage"
  • double check that you have permission to search on other indexes
  • look in other indexes index=* search_name="index*usage"

If you do not find any results :

  • test the search manually (to see the results)
  • check that the search ran a least one in the scheduler index=_internal source=*scheduler.log* "index*usage"
  • check for files stuck in the spooler $SPLUNK_HOME/var/run/spool/splunk (temporary csv files of the results ready to be indexed to the summary index, if they are not deleted after indexing, then they were not indexed.)
  • check that you can actually index things (in case of complex forwarding setup)
